Who is this that rides so fast,With plumed hat and cheek of brown,

With golden trappings on his horse, / 'Gallant and gay from London town ?

He hears the bells, he strikes his spurs,The flecksof foam are on his rein,

The dust of journey whitens him,He leans to see the bridal train !

Two-Shoes, Two-Shoes,Lady Goody Two-Shoes !

Tom it is, come home once more !Even now he's at the door,Rich and grand as any king-Come to bless the wedding ring!
